Following a flooding disaster can be one of the most traumatic experiences for homeowners. The aftermath requires prompt attention to ensure safety, prevent further damage, and minimize long-term effects.
Here are some valuable tips to help new and current homeowners navigate through this challenging situation:
- 1. Act FASTER THAN THE WATER: The sooner you react, the better chance of saving your belongings and preventing further damage.
- 2. Take Photos and Documents Before You Leave a Room or Object Behind. This will help document evidence in case of insurance claims or future repairs.
- 3. Stay Informed About The Situation: Follow local news, authorities, and safety guidelines to stay up-to-date on the flood's impact.
- 4. Assess Damage: Evaluate your property for damage, including water entry points, structural integrity, and potential health hazards. Document these findings to aid in insurance claims and repairs.
- 5. Seek Professional Help As Soon As Possible: Consult with a water damage restoration expert to assess the extent of the damage and develop a plan for cleaning, drying, and repairing your home.
Remember, prompt action can save you from long-term financial burdens, emotional distress, and property loss. Stay vigilant, act with caution, and seek professional guidance to navigate the aftermath of a flooding disaster.
